Está en la página 1de 28

Modelo General

de programación
Lineal

Lucy Haydeé De la Cruz Cuadros


Introducción a la Programación lineal

El problema general es asignar recursos


limitados entre actividades competitivas
de la mejor manera posible (óptima).

Este problema incluye elegir el nivel de ciertas


actividades que compiten por recursos escasos
necesarios para realizarlas
INTRODUCCIÓN A LA PROGRAMACIÓN
LINEAL

El adjetivo lineal significa que todas las funciones


matemáticas del modelo deber ser funciones lineales.
En este caso, las palabra programación no se refiere
a programación en computadoras; en esencia es un
sinónimo de planeación. Así, la programación lineal
trata la planeación de las actividades para obtener un
resultado óptimo.
Significado de Programación Lineal

En este caso, las palabra programación no se


refiere a programación en computadoras; en
esencia es un sinónimo de planeación

El adjetivo lineal significa que todas las


funciones matemáticas del modelo deber ser
funciones lineales.
Puntos de interés de la PL:
La programación lineal utiliza un
modelo matemático para describir el
problema.
Los niveles de actividad elegidos dictan
la cantidad de cada recurso que
consumirá cada una de ellas.
MODELO GENERAL DE PL
Los términos clave son recursos y actividades, en donde m
denota el número de distintos tipos de recursos que se
pueden usar y n denota el número de actividades bajo
consideración.
Z =valor de la medida global de efectividad
Xj = nivel de la actividad j (para j = 1,2,...,n)
Cj = incremento en Z que resulta al aumentar una unidad en el
nivel de la actividad j
bi =cantidad de recurso i disponible para asignar a las
actividades (para i = 1,2,...,m)
aij = cantidad del recurso i consumido por cada unidad de la
actividad j
PROGRAMACIÓN LINEAL
Programación Lineal
Así, la programación lineal trata la
planeación de las actividades para
obtener un resultado óptimo, esto es, el
resultado que mejor alcance la meta
especificada (según el modelo matemático)
entre todas las alternativas de solución.
Se resuelve problemas de n variables por m
restricciones por el Método simplex,
técnica M y el método de las dos fases
RESOLUCIÓN DE PROGRAMAS LINEALES

MÉTODO GRÁFICO
(SE USA EN EL CASO
DE DOS VARIABLES)

MÉTODO
MÉTODO DE SIMPLEX
LAS DOS (SE USA EN
RESTRICCIONES DE
FASES
LA FORMA ≤)

TÉCNICA M
MODELO DE PROGRAMACIÓN LINEAL

¿ QUE HACER Y EN
EN QUE CANTIDAD?
FORMULACIÓN DE MODELOS MATEMÁTICOS
DE PROGRAMACIÓN LINEAL

La modelación se define como el proceso de abstracción


del sistema real a un modelo cuantitativo. Involucra
desde la definición del sistema real y la determinación de
sus fronteras.

La modelación es sin duda una combinación de arte y


ciencia.
No se puede precisar una metodología para la
construcción de un modelo.

"Los modelos no pueden reemplazar al


tomador de decisiones, sólo auxiliarlos"
CONSTRUCCIÓN DE MODELOS EN
PROGRAMACIÓN LINEAL

Z = valor de la medida global de efectividad

Xj = nivel de la actividad j (para j = 1,2,...,n)


Cj = Costo de la variable de decisión

aij = cantidad del recurso i


por cada unidad de la actividad j

bi = cantidad de recurso i disponible para


asignar a las actividades (para i = 1,2,...,m)
Modelo General de Programación Lineal

(maximizar o minimizar) Z = c1x1 + c2x2


. +....+ cnxn,
sujeto a:
a11x1 + a12x2 +....+ a1nxn < b1
a21x1 + a22x2 +....+ a2nxn < b2

am1x1 + am2x2 +....+ amnxn < bm


x1  0, x2  0, ..., xn  0
1. LAS VARIABLES DE
DECISIÓN

Son las incógnitas del problema y La


definición de las variables es el punto clave y
básicamente consiste en los niveles de todas
las actividades que pueden llevarse a cabo
en el problema a formular.
2. FUNCIÓN OBJETIVO
Consiste en optimizar el objetivo que persigue
una situación la cual es una función lineal de las
diferentes actividades del problema, la función
objetivo se maximizar o minimiza, se pretende
medir la efectividad Deberá definirse
claramente las unidades de medición del
objetivo, como dinero, tiempo, etc.
3. LAS RESTRICCIONES
ESTRUCTURALES
Son diferentes requisitos que debe cumplir cualquier solución para
que pueda llevarse a cabo. En cierta manera son las limitantes en
los valores de los niveles de las diferentes actividades (variables).
Las restricciones más comunes son:

Restricciones de capacidad.
Restricciones de mercado.
Restricciones de entradas.
Restricciones de calidad.
Restricciones de balance de materiales.
¿Qué limitaciones tiene el problema? (≤)
¿Qué requerimientos tiene el problema? (≥)
¿Qué condiciones de balance tiene el problema? (=)
4. LAS CONDICIONES DE NO
NEGATIVIDAD

Se establece el valor factibles de las variables


de decisión. Para fines de la programación
lineal se establece que todas las variables
deben tomar valores positivos. En caso de
formular problemas en donde sea necesario
valores negativos en las variables se emplean
las variable irrestrictas.
METODO GRAFICO PARA VARIABLES
BIDIMENSIONALES

Dado el problema lineal se tiene :


Máx Z = 24 x1 + 20 x 2
s.a.
0,5 x1 + x 2 ≤ 12
1,5 x1 + x 2 ≤ 24
x1≥ 0 , x 2 ≥ 0
Suposiciones del modelo de PL

VARIABLES: FUNCIÓN
FORMULACIÓN
Hipótesis de OBJETIVO Y
RESTRICCIONES: GENERAL:
divisibilidad y
Hipótesis de Hipótesis de
no negatividad
linealidad certidumbre

MODELO DE PROGRAMACIÓN LINEAL


LIMITACIONES DEL MODELO DE
PROGRAMACION LINEAL

Es un modelo
determinístico.

Es un modelo Estático.

Es un Modelo que no Suboptimiza.


Tipos de problemas
Planeación de la producción e inventarios
Mezcla de Alimentos
Transporte y asignación
Planeación financiera
Mercadotecnia
Asignación de recursos
Redes de optimización
Problema 1
Una señora produce chompas hechas a manos y
tapetes decorativos en Tarma. La experiencia indica
que debe producir mínimo 10 tapetes. El taller puede
producir como máximo 60 tapetes y 120 chompas. Si
la ganancia de un tapete es de S/.134, la de una
chompa es S/.20, y puede fabricar a lo más 160
unidades combinadas,
¿cuántas unidades de cada tipo debe producir para
maximizar sus ganancias?
Sea x: número de tapetes a producir;
y: número de chompas a producir
Función objetivo: max Z= 134 x + 20 y
Sujeta a:
x + y  160
x  10
x  60
y  120
x > 0; y > 0 entero
Problema 2
Se dispone de 60 libras de chocolate y de
100 libras de mentas para hacer cajas de 5
libras de dulce. Una caja regular tiene 4
libras de chocolate y 1 libra de menta y se
vende en $10. Una caja de lujo tiene 2
libras de chocolates y 3 libras de menta y
se vende a $16. ¿Cuántas cajas de cada
tipo deben elaborarse para maximizar el
ingreso?
Problema 3
El gerente de una oficina necesita comprar archiveros
nuevos. Sabe que un archivero Ace cuesta $ 40,
requiere 6 pies cuadrados de espacio de piso y tiene
capacidad de 8 pies cúbicos. Por otra parte, cada
archivero Excello cuesta $ 80, requiere 8 pies
cuadrados de espacio de piso y tiene capacidad de 12
pies cúbicos. El gerente no puede gastar más de $ 560
en los archiveros y la oficina no tiene espacio para más
de 72 pies cuadrados de archivero. Se desea tener la
capacidad máxima de almacenaje dentro de las
limitaciones impuestas por el dinero y espacio.
¿Cuántos archiveros de cada tipo debe comprar?
Problema 4
Un agricultor va a comprar fertilizante que contienen tres
nutrientes: A, B y C. Los mínimos necesarios son 160 unidades
de A, 200 unidades de B y 80 de C. Una compañía ofrece dos
marcas de fertilizantes: Crece Rápido cuesta $8 una bolsa,
contiene 3 unidades de A, 5 de B y 1 de C. Crece Fácil cuesta $6
cada bolsa, y contiene 2 unidades de cada nutriente.
a. Si el agricultor desea minimizar el costo mientras se
satisfacen los requerimientos de nutrientes, ¿cuántas bolsas de
cada marca debe comprar?
b. Si el gerente de la compañía desea maximizar su ingreso
¿cuántas bolsas de cada marca debe vender? ¿Por qué no
existe un ingreso máximo?
Problema 5
Una alumna decide dedicar su tiempo libre en
vender artículos de belleza de dos tipos: A y B.
Por vender una unidad de A le pagan $8 y por
vender una unidad de B, $5. Las condiciones
son: el número de artículos vendidos, de A
debe exceder al triple de B en 21; y a lo más
debe vender 6 artículos en total.
¿Cuántos artículos de cada tipo debe vender para
maximizar el ingreso?
¿Por qué no existe una solución óptima?

También podría gustarte